用VS2005建的一个Web应用程序,在项目属性-》Web-》服务器里配置成:使用IIS Web服务器,刚开始时调试什么的都正常,后来突然就不能调试了,按F5就出现:
无法在Web服务器上启动调试 Web服务器的配置不正确但是直接打开IE,输入URL能正常访问和运行,
或者配置为使用 Visual Studio Development Server
调试也能正常进行。
或者在Web配置里的调试器里勾选本机代码,也能弹出IE页面,只是代码出错时,不会自动中断。在网上搜索了一下,下面这个网址里的几种方法都试过了,不行,请各位XD帮忙看看,是何问题:
http://blog.csdn.net/tuwen/archive/2007/11/27/1904705.aspx另:
别的Web应用程序没有问题,
而且我今天重装了系统,再打开那个项目,还是同样问题。

解决方案 »

  1.   

    检查一下IIS的目录安全性(Document Security),是否勾选上了集成Windows验证。
      

  2.   

    试一下:
    开始 -》运行 -》iisreset
      

  3.   

    把webconfig删了重新生成解决方案试一下
      

  4.   

    在IIS的WEB站點屬性中
    有一個是 ASP.NET看看這個選項下的第一項,是2.0碼?
      

  5.   


    Aspnet_regiis -i從新安裝一下iis一定要把匿名用戶開開,允許匿名訪問匿名用戶應該是aspnet
      

  6.   

    发完问题就解决了,一直没来得及处理这个提问,
    原因是web.config里设置Debug=false了
    改成true,就OK了,散分。